Beilstein Number: 742035

Formula: C₂HF₃O₂
Boiling Pt: 72 °C (1.013 hPa)
Melting Pt: -15 °C
Density: 1.48 g/cm³ (20 °C)
Flash Pt: 100 °C
Storage Temperature: Ambient
MDL Number: MFCD00004169
CAS Number: 76-05-1
EINECS: 200-929-3
UN: 2699
ADR: 8,I

Specification Test Results

Assay (GC) Min. 99.0 %
Water (Karl Fischer) Max. 0.05 %
Silver (Ag) Max. 0.02 ppm
Aluminium (Al) Max. 0.05 ppm
Barium (Ba) Max. 0.05 ppm
Bismuth (Bi) Max. 0.1 ppm
Calcium (Ca) Max. 0.2 ppm
Cadmium (Cd) Max. 0.05 ppm
Cobalt (Co) Max. 0.02 ppm
Chromium (Cr) Max. 0.05 ppm
Copper (Cu) Max. 0.02 ppm
Iron (Fe) Max. 0.3 ppm
Potassium (K) Max. 0.1 ppm
Lithium (Li) Max. 0.02 ppm
Magnesium (Mg) Max. 0.5 ppm
Manganese (Mn) Max. 0.05 ppm
Molybdenum (Mo) Max. 0.02 ppm
Sodium (Na) Max. 0.5 ppm
Nickel (Ni) Max. 0.05 ppm
Lead (Pb) Max. 0.02 ppm
Strontium (Sr) Max. 0.02 ppm
Thallium (Tl) Max. 0.05 ppm
Zinc (Zn) Max. 0.05 ppm
Chloride (Cl) Max. 50 ppm
Sulfate (SO₄) Max. 50 ppm
Sulfite (SO₃) Max. 10 ppm
Ammonium (NH₄) Max. 10 ppm
Suitability for the LC-MS complying
Absorbance at 320 nm Max. 0.025
Absorbance at 300 nm Max. 0.03
Absorbance at 290 nm Max. 0.04
Absorbance 280 nm Max. 0.05
Absorbance at 270 nm Max. 0.1
Absorbance at 260 nm Max. 0.9
